I installed my home battery storage system last spring. The setup uses ten rooftop solar panels and a 10-kWh lithium prismatic battery mounted in the garage. My electrician finished the wiring in one day, although the utility approval took nearly three weeks.
Before the battery, our solar panels exported most afternoon power while we bought expensive electricity after dinner. Now the inverter sends surplus energy into storage, and the battery runs the refrigerator, lights, internet equipment, and heat-pump water heater through the evening. I still use grid power occasionally, but our peak-hour consumption has dropped dramatically.
Our monthly bill used to average around $185 during summer. With the same air-conditioning habits, our first full month with storage came to $96. The following month was $108, and that felt like a very practical return, not just a nice dashboard number. Across six months, I estimate the battery has saved roughly $420, based on bills compared with last year's usage.
The best part is waking up with the battery still around 35% charged. That reserve matters when storms knock out power. We had one short outage in October; the system switched over so quickly that my router never restarted. I only noticed the microwave clock blinking afterward.
I did have one minor troubleshooting moment. In July, the app showed the battery offline even though the house was powered normally. I checked the Wi-Fi bridge, restarted it, and waited ten minutes. The connection returned without affecting charging, but I later moved the router closer to the inverter. Since then, monitoring has been reliable.
I am glad I chose a system with a usable battery warranty and clear monitoring rather than chasing the cheapest quote. It has not eliminated my electric bill, but it has made solar power much more useful in everyday life.
